How to prepare for a job interview at Infios
✨Know Your Cloud Platforms
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of various cloud platforms. Be prepared to discuss specific technologies and tools you've worked with, as well as how they relate to the role. This will show that you’re not just familiar with the concepts but have hands-on experience.
✨Showcase Your Problem-Solving Skills
Prepare to share examples of how you've resolved complex technical issues in the past.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will demonstrate your analytical thinking and ability to handle customer incidents effectively.
✨Communicate Clearly and Confidently
Since excellent communication skills are essential for this role, practice explaining technical concepts in simple terms. You might be asked to explain a complex issue to someone without a technical background, so clarity is key. Remember, it’s about making sure everyone understands!
